Randomized study comparing surgical and economic parameter of Total Knee Arthroplasty performed using two different specific surgical techniques.
Randomized 1: ratio study comparing Medacta MyKnee surgical technique using Efficiency single use instruments versus Stryker Navigation surgical techniques performed with conventional instruments. MyKnee surgical technique patients will receive a CT scan of the surgical knee which enables custom manufacturing of the MyKnee cutting blocks. Stryker Navigational surgical technique patients will not require a CT scan. Both groups of patients will undergo total knee arthroplasty.
